DESCRIPTION OF DUTIES/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
Performs varied technical inspections and investigative work relative to the detection, analysis and elimination or control of environmental pollutants and contaminants. Investigates complaints concerning pollutant and contaminant sources; conducts on-site inspections; collects samples of suspected pollutants; reports investigative findings. Conducts routine surveillance. Issues citations and violation notices to violators and may testify during court proceedings. Promotes environmental awareness concerning the effects and hazards associated with illegal dumping and educate the public regarding pollution prevention and the proper transport and disposal of hazardous and solid wastes.
WORKING CONDITIONS
This is a Department of Public Works & Engineering Emergency Management position at the Tier 2 Level.
This position routinely requires lifting of moderately heavy items (up to 40 pounds) and/or very long periods of walking on rough surfaces on a routine basis. There are occasional exposures to significant levels of heat, cold, moisture and air pollution. This position may involve infrequent exposure to chemical substances and physical trauma of minor nature such as cuts, bruises and minor burns. |
